3 Common Website Mistakes Small Businesses Make (and How to Fix Them)

Many small businesses struggle with websites that don’t deliver results. Avoiding a few common mistakes can turn your website into a tool that actually helps your business grow.

1. Poor Navigation or Confusing Layout

If visitors can’t find what they’re looking for quickly, they’ll leave. Make sure your menus are simple, pages are organized, and important information is easy to access.

2. Lack of Calls-to-Action

Your website should guide visitors to take the next step, whether it’s contacting you, signing up, or booking a service. Without clear CTAs, people may enjoy your site but never take action.

3. Outdated Branding or Inconsistent Visuals

Your website should reflect your brand consistently with colors, fonts, images, and tone of voice that all align. Outdated visuals can make your business feel less professional.

Even small fixes in these areas can make your site more user-friendly, trustworthy, and effective for growing your business.
